Job Duties
Lead the FAA's Aviation Weather Research Program, coordinate inflight
icing studies at RAP, conduct research into icing environmental
characterization, detection, and forecasting, development of forecaster
training materials on aircraft icing. Serve as in situ instrumentation
editor for the Journal of Atmospheric and Oceanic Technology.
Professional Interests
Cloud physics, aviation weather, winter storms, inflight icing
detection and forecasting, remote sensing and in situ instrumentation.
